Pressure Injury Prevention and NPIAP Staging

A pressure injury is defined by the National Pressure Injury Advisory Panel (NPIAP) as localized damage to the skin and underlying soft tissue, usually over a bony prominence or related to a medical device. Pressure injuries result from intense, prolonged pressure or pressure combined with shear. In older adults, age-related skin changes—including dermal thinning, flattened dermo-epidermal junction, decreased subcutaneous fat, and reduced vascularity—greatly increase tissue vulnerability.


NPIAP Pressure Injury Staging System

1. Stage 1 Pressure Injury: Non-Blanchable Erythema

  • Clinical Presentation: Intact skin with a localized area of non-blanchable erythema (redness that does not turn white when pressed). In darkly pigmented skin, erythema may not be obvious; look for changes in skin temperature, tissue firmness (induration), or localized pain.

2. Stage 2 Pressure Injury: Partial-Thickness Skin Loss

  • Clinical Presentation: Partial-thickness skin loss with exposed dermis. The wound bed is viable, pink or red, moist, and may present as an intact or ruptured serum-filled blister. Adipose (fat) tissue and deeper anatomical structures are not visible. Granulation tissue, slough, and eschar are absent.

3. Stage 3 Pressure Injury: Full-Thickness Skin Loss

  • Clinical Presentation: Full-thickness loss of skin in which subcutaneous adipose (fat) tissue is visible within the ulcer. Granulation tissue and epibole (rolled wound edges) are frequently present. Slough or eschar may be visible. Deep tissue structures—such as fascia, muscle, tendon, ligament, cartilage, and bone—are NOT exposed. Undermining and tunneling may occur.

4. Stage 4 Pressure Injury: Full-Thickness Skin and Tissue Loss

  • Clinical Presentation: Full-thickness skin and tissue loss with exposed or directly palpable fascia, muscle, tendon, ligament, cartilage, or bone. Slough and eschar may be present. Epibole, undermining, and tunneling are common. There is a high clinical risk of osteomyelitis and systemic sepsis.

5. Unstageable Pressure Injury: Obscured Full-Thickness Tissue Loss

  • Clinical Presentation: Full-thickness skin and tissue loss in which the extent of tissue damage cannot be confirmed because it is obscured by slough or eschar. If slough or eschar is removed, a Stage 3 or Stage 4 injury will be revealed. Stable, dry, adherent, intact eschar on the heels should not be softened or debrided.

6. Deep Tissue Pressure Injury (DTPI)

  • Clinical Presentation: Intact or non-intact skin with localized, persistent non-blanchable deep red, maroon, or purple discoloration, or epidermal separation revealing a dark wound bed or blood-filled blister.

The Braden Scale for Predicting Pressure Injury Risk

The Braden Scale is a validated clinical risk assessment tool evaluated upon admission and periodically thereafter. It assesses six subscales: Sensory Perception (1-4), Moisture (1-4), Activity (1-4), Mobility (1-4), Nutrition (1-4), and Friction and Shear (1-3).

  • Total score range: 6 to 23. Lower scores indicate higher risk.
  • Score $\le$12 indicates HIGH RISK (Score 15-18 = mild risk; 13-14 = moderate risk; 10-12 = high risk; $\le$9 = severe/very high risk).
  • Preventative Protocols for High Risk ($\le$12): Scheduled Q2H repositioning, pressure-redistribution mattress overlays, heel offloading boots, barrier creams for moisture management, and protein-enriched nutritional supplementation (1.2 to 1.5 g protein/kg/day).

Urinary Incontinence (UI) Staging and Clinical Management

Urinary incontinence is not a normal consequence of aging. It affects up to 50% of community-dwelling older adults and carries severe psychosocial and physical consequences.

Reversible Causes (The DIAPPERS Mnemonic):

Before diagnosing chronic UI, rule out reversible causes: Delirium, Infection (UTI), Atrophic vaginitis, Pharmaceuticals, Psychological, Excessive urine output, Restricted mobility, and Stool impaction.

Chronic Urinary Incontinence Types:

Incontinence TypePathophysiologyClinical SymptomsFirst-Line Management
Stress UIUrethral hypermobility or sphincter deficiencyInvoluntary leakage with coughing, sneezing, laughingPelvic floor muscle training (Kegels), topical vaginal estrogen, pessaries
Urge UI (OAB)Detrusor muscle overactivityUrgency, frequency, nocturia, leakage preceded by urgeBladder training, timed voiding, Mirabegron; avoid antimuscarinics
Overflow UIBladder distension due to obstruction/atonyContinuous dribbling, weak stream, high PVR (>200 mL)Alpha-1 blockers, 5-ARIs for BPH, double voiding, intermittent cath
Functional UIIntact urinary tract; physical/cognitive barrierInability to reach toilet in time due to severe impairmentScheduled/prompted voiding, environmental modifications, bedside commode
Mixed UICombined stress and urge incontinenceLeakage with exertion accompanied by urge symptomsCombined pelvic floor training and behavioral bladder re-training

Fecal Incontinence Assessment

Fecal incontinence is the involuntary passage of stool. The most common cause in older adults is fecal impaction with overflow diarrhea, where liquid stool leaks around a firm, impacted fecal mass in the rectum. Clinical management requires digital rectal examination (DRE), manual disimpaction if present, followed by a regular bowel regimen (osmotic laxatives like polyethylene glycol, fiber supplementation, and scheduled toileting after meals).


Frailty Assessment: The Fried Frailty Phenotype

Frailty is a vulnerable biological state resulting from age-related decline in physiological reserve across multiple organ systems, compromising the body's ability to withstand acute stressors.

The 5 Operational Criteria of the Fried Phenotype:

  1. Unintentional Weight Loss: Loss of $\ge$10 pounds (or $\ge$5% of body weight) in the preceding 12 months.
  2. Self-Reported Exhaustion: Self-reported exhaustion on the CES-D depression scale ("I felt that everything I did was an effort").
  3. Low Physical Activity Level: Low weekly energy expenditure (<383 kcal/week for men; <270 kcal/week for women).
  4. Slowness (Slow Gait Speed): Standardized walking time over a 15-foot distance exceeding sex- and height-adjusted thresholds.
  5. Weakness (Reduced Grip Strength): Dominant hand grip strength measured by dynamometer in the lowest 20th percentile.

Clinical Scoring & Categorization:

  • 0 Criteria: Robust (Non-frail)
  • 1 or 2 Criteria: Pre-Frail (High risk of progressing to frailty)
  • $\ge$3 Criteria: Frail (High risk of falls, hospitalization, disability, surgical complications, and mortality)

Clinical Interventions for Frailty:

Frailty management requires a multidisciplinary approach: prescribing resistance exercise and physical therapy, providing high-protein nutritional supplementation (1.2 to 1.5 g/kg/day), correcting Vitamin D deficiency, aggressively deprescribing PIMs, and conducting advance care planning.
